What is Minds?
Minds operates as a free and open-source platform within the cryptocurrency social network sector. Its core mission revolves around enhancing user privacy, promoting transparency, and empowering creators to earn revenue and amplify their voices. The platform aims to disrupt traditional social media by offering a decentralized alternative that prioritizes user control and creator compensation.
How much funding has Minds raised?
Minds has raised a total of $16.1M across 3 funding rounds:

Series A (2018): $6M with participation from Medici Ventures
Debt (2020): $150K led by PPP
Grant (2021): $10M supported by Federal University of Technology Owerri
